I had the same problem and filed a dispute - PayPal looked into it and denied my claim. However this is clearly a fraudulent transaction. The delivery address is not even my address (the exact address listed is Denver, Colorado???), UPS says the sender is Amazon so could not tell me the details of the sender (I did not buy this from Amazon - I bought this from the same type of platform you are referring to, a copied site) and the fraudsters are still currently pulling the scam. I also could not get hold of the seller. Now that PayPal has denied this claim, it cannot be reopened and I can't get my money back. How is it possible that PayPal could approve such a blatantly fraudulent transaction and I have no way of appealing it or speaking to someone?

I have a very similar issue. I bought an item via an ad on facebook, a massage gun for super cheap. It did seem too good to be true for a reason. After a month, I received the item, missing 5/6 of the items in the package. It was useless, no charger, no accessories. I opened a dispute, Paypal confirmed the dispute and asked me to send the item back to China to be issued a refund. I spent $70 shipping it back to China, gave Paypal the tracking info, and now it's been almost 2 months and Paypal just denied the dispute and claim claiming I never updated the tracking to them and it can't be appealed. This makes zero sense, unless Paypal has a stronger agreement in place with these fraudulent sellers and is covering them. It's ridiculous. Anyone have any idea what to do?
